Optician vs. Optometrist: Know the Difference

An optician is a professional who specializes in fitting and selling glasses and contact lenses, while an optometrist is a healthcare professional focused on conducting eye exams and providing overall vision care.

An Optician is a technician trained to design, verify, and fit eyeglass lenses and frames, contact lenses, and other devices to correct eyesight. They use prescriptions supplied by Optometrists or ophthalmologists, but do not test vision or write prescriptions for visual correction.

Optometrists are healthcare professionals who provide primary vision care, ranging from sight testing and correction to the diagnosis, treatment, and management of vision changes. Unlike Opticians, they can perform eye exams and prescribe corrective lenses.

An Optician typically works in a retail setting, helping customers select the best eyewear and ensuring a proper fit. In contrast, an Optometrist works in a clinical setting, conducting eye exams, diagnosing eye conditions, and providing treatment plans.

Opticians often work closely with Optometrists, receiving and fulfilling their prescriptions for glasses and contact lenses. Optometrists, however, have a broader scope, managing overall eye health, including prescribing medication for eye diseases.

While Opticians focus mainly on the technical and aesthetic aspects of eyewear, Optometrists are concerned with the health of the eye, offering comprehensive care that includes preventive measures against eye diseases.
